Leaked Renders Of Huawei P Smart Z Showcase 16MP Pop Up Selfie Camera

Chinese manufacturer Huawei was previously reported to be working on a smartphone which featured 4000 mAh battery and a 16MP selfie camera. The smartphone was speculated to be a midrange device, and recent leaks have confirmed all its specifications. Named as the Huawei P Smart Z, the handset features a pop-up mechanism that houses the aforementioned front camera. 

Huawei P Smart Z Features, Specifications And Availability

 The P Smart Z features a large 6.59 inch display with a FullHD+ resolution. The renders exhibit a device with a high screen-to-body ratio which is achieved due to the pop-up camera mechanism. Similar to Chinese competitors Oppo and Vivo, Huawei seems to be following the trend of a smartphone sans a notch. The leaks further state that its display panel has a resolution of 2340 x 1080 px and pixel density of 391 ppi. 


Under the hood, the Huawei P Smart Z is kitted with the 14nm HiSilicon Kirin 710 chipset, which consists of an octa-core CPU and the Mali-G51 MP4 GPU. It packs 4GB of RAM and 64GB of ROM, which is further expandable up to 512GB via microSD card. It is powered by a huge 4,000 mAh battery. In terms of biometric security options, it has a rear-mounted fingerprint scanner. Furthermore, Huawei has retained the 3.5mm headphone jack in the P Smart Z.

In terms of optics, the smartphone has a dual rear camera module, which consists of a 16MP (f/1.8) primary sensor and a second 2MP (f/2.4) sensor. As mentioned above, the pop-up mechanism houses the 16MP (f/2.0) selfie camera. The phone measures at 163.5 x 77.3 x 8.9 mm and weighs at 197 grams. It runs on Android 9.0 Pie out-of-the-box, which will be topped off with EMUI (Huawei’s custom skin). As per the leaks, the Huawei P Smart Z will be priced at 279.90€ (~INR 21,600) at the time of launch. It will supposedly be available in three colour options: Black, Green and Blue.
